Academic session: “The American Experience of Son Jarocho” features papers by Alejandro L. Madrid (Cornell), Elisabeth Le Guin (UCLA), Micaela Díaz-Sánchez (UC Santa Barbara), and Martha E. Gonzalez (Scripps/Claremont College). Part of the Atkinson Forum (Fall 2015), "Son Jarocho and the Mexican-American Imagination"; Alejandro L. Madrid, director. Generously sponsored by David R. and Patricia D. Atkinson through the Atkinson Forum in American Studies in collaboration with the Department of Music and co-sponsored by the Latino Studies Program, Department of Performing and Media Arts, and Internationalizing the Cornell Curriculum (ICC).
